Buying Guide: Key Considerations for 100 Amp Generator Transfer Switches
When choosing a 100 amp transfer switch, consider enclosure rating, wiring flexibility, and compatibility with your generator and electrical panel. NEMA 3R-rated enclosures provide weather resistance for outdoor installations, but indoor installations may still benefit from robust protection. Features like arc shields and integrated load management help improve safety and efficiency, especially in homes with multiple high-demand appliances. UL or UL-listed units offer additional assurance of safety standards compliance. For retrofit projects, verify that the switch supports your generator model, voltage (120/240V), and preferred control method (manual vs. automatic).
Key comparison points:
- Delivery method: Manual lever versus automatic transfer switches
- Electrical load handling: 24,000W rating and 100A capacity; compatibility with HVAC loads
- Enclosure: Galvanized steel versus aluminum; NEMA 3R suitability
- Weather resilience: Outdoor capability, corrosion resistance, arc protection
- Wiring flexibility: Wire size allowances (e.g., up to 3 AWG) and internal space for routing
For installations near harsh weather, prioritize models with NEMA 3R enclosures and arc protection to minimize risk during faults.
